After a day of celebrating their arrival at Madgalenefjoden, the team slip-sided their way down the glacier, when they saw their pick-up vessel on it's way to them. 🛥️
•
Sailboat, 'Nanuk' picked up the team from the ice about an hour ago; the girls, and all their luggage, are now safe onboard the vessel, and they will soon start making their way back to Longyearbyen. 💪
•
However, that is not a short journey, and involves a 132 nautical mile trip on the arctic seas, so they won't make land until Wednesday afternoon...let's hope none of the team suffer with seasickness! 🤢
•
And it really is a bitter sweet moment - yes they're safe on the boat, they have another person to speak to, and there isn't the ever-present risk of being mauled by a polar bear or slipping down a crevasse.....BUT, the utter unspoilt beauty that this team have experienced is going to sorely missed. Those epic landscapes, those hilarious tent parties, those amazing bonds between each other....those are the things that will occupy their dreams for many years to come. They'll fuel the stories they tell to anyone that will listen...and you can be absolutely sure that this Girls Trip will not be the last! 🤩

Yesterday Cat told us about the whiteout conditions they'd been dealing with and some of these pictures really highlight this - making your way through these conditions is challenging at the best of times, but coupled with the increased crevassing, and the increased polar bear risk, it suddenly becomes clear why the team paused yesterday. 👍
•
Today though, they are back on their way, pushing the final miles to the awaiting pick up vessel that will extract them from the northern tip of Svalbard. 🛥️

We don't want to alarm anyone...but reports are coming back from the ice that the Monacobreen glacier...is haunted. 👻
•
Two of the team could hear eery music being played in the middle of the night, and also both woke up on separate occasions, convinced they’d heard the polar bear fence bangers go off. It has left them a little on edge. 😬
•
Aside from the para-normal, the team exerienced mixed visibility yesterday, and soft, powdery snow which made setting trail a little more like hard work. 😩
•
They stopped just before needing to take a left turn up a steep mountain pass, and decided that that kind of effort will be best to tackle after a good breakfast! 🥣
•
In camp, the artistic skills of the team were in full display. Toilet visits in particular, have become more luxurious, as Jen created a top notch loo, with excellent wind protection for those exposed behinds. 🌬️🧻
•
As they continued north, the team were aware that they're on a bit of a glacial highway to the sea ice, and so senses are heightened for polar bears. Keeping watch and losing sleep is most definitely the least fun part of expedition life for them, but Cat reports that "with an impressive throne overlooking camp and the glacier beyond, with space for binoculars, flare guns, air horns and a rifle, we’ve made it as ‘bearable’ as possible! 🥁"

Yesterday began with the team needed to dig themselves out! 😯
•
As with the previous day, their tents and pulks were partially buried under the huge amount of snow that has been falling recently. 🌨️
•
The team have now entered the Nordvest-Spitsbergen National Park, and the mountain ranges have become dramatic, making the team feel very small! Thankfully, as they neared those mountains they experienced increasing visibility. 🌄
•
As they continued, they summitted a crest and then began their first bit of downhill skiing of the expedition. Something that's very challenging whilst you're being chased by your pulk, that appears to have a mind of it's own! But team spirits are very high, and this 'problem' brought out lots of cheers and laughter. 😂
•
At the end of a good day of progress, the team set up camp in an amazing location and began to work processing their snow samples to add to the science data collection. 🧪
•
With spirits still high, the tent party moved outside and they built a snow sofa to enjoy party snacks of Pringles and Cat's ‘day 10’ cocktail! 🍸
•
For the last two days the team have been treated to a flying display from a Kittiwake, swooping back and forth along their camp line to check the team out, as if to wish them luck. Then, moments after the team sent us the last lot of photos the Kittiwake turned up again! 🕊️
•
With plenty of time in the bag and wanting to spend minimal time in the risky polar bear regions ahead, today the team are off out on a day trip from this campsite. They will rope up as they are in an area of visible crevassing, and plan to visit some nearby blue ice and have a day of exploring and filming. 🎥

Finally the team had a morning without having to battle the wind, and what a difference it made…especially to the temperature. 📈
•
For the first couple of hours, in the Cat's words; "Girls Trip became Girls Strip", as they removed layers! Temperatures had 'soared' to a 'barmy' -5 degrees!! 😎
•
However, it didn’t last long, and before long the wind had picked back up, making setting up camp a little challenging. 🏕️
•
Yesterday they were in and out of visibility, which meant less distraction from the scenery, and more inward thoughts. When she updated us, Cat said that one of the best parts of polar travel is the solitude, even within a team. "It is a luxury to have the time and space to daydream and we all love that and the perspective it gives you." 🙌
•
In other news the team also want to reassure Dr Kirsty Docwra that they are being meticulous in the data collection for the female health research that they are doing. There has never been so much enthusiasm for discussing bodily functions 😂
